## Escalation — Serverless Cold Starts (Plover Functions)

If p95 cold-start latency on Plover handlers exceeds 4 seconds for 30 minutes, first verify the pre-warmer cron is running and provisioned concurrency matches the baseline of 20. If both check out, the runtime image may have bloated; compare the latest build size against last week's. Escalate to the platform runtime team if image size grew more than 15%, including your findings.

alerts address for kafof-bagag: kasael@olvarqdyn.corp

CI note: the CSV Import Wizard in Fieldbarrow keeps failing its header-mapping test on the shared runner but passes locally. Cause is a stale fixture cache; clear it and re-run before escalating. When filing a ticket, include the failing pipeline's trace token, which you can paste directly below this line.

trace token, yajef-bajeg: htk3_b5d

## Configuration

Rotabind reads its settings from `.env.rotabind` in the service root. Support staff should verify the rotation interval and vault endpoint before restarting the daemon, since stale values cause silent skips. Never commit this file. After the endpoint line, add the master rotation credential on the line immediately below.

vault entry, bagef-hafop: RELAY_SECRET3=a63